Altitude: Lukla (2,860m), Phakding (2,700m)

Duration: 35 minutes flight, 4 hours hike

From Kathmandu, you take an early morning scenic flight towards Lukla, the gateway of Everest. Lukla Airport is considered one of the world’s most dangerous airports.  This 35 minutes scenic flight offers you a glimpse of wonderful picturesque forests, hills, valleys, and villages. At Lukla, you meet other team members including porters and start trekking to Phakding. The routes go along the edges of DudhKosi River then pass through remote villages, numerous Buddhist chortens and mani stones, etc. Finally, you reach the border of Phakding village after 4 hours of easy hike. Overnight at Phakding lodge.

Meals Included: Breakfast, Lunch, and Dinner.

Altitude: 3,440m

Duration: 6 hours

After a lovely breakfast, you stroll over the off-beaten road then pass through some villages, teahouses, and forest; you reach the gateway of Sagarmatha National park. Here, you need to have permits to enter this UNESCO Heritage sites. Sagarmatha National Park is residence to several rare flora and fauna of the Everest Region. Some of the most popular ones are snow leopards, Himalayan Tahr, Musk Deer, and Red Panda, etc. Then, crossing a dense forest of rhododendrons, pines, and oaks, you reach the village of Sansa for lunch. After crossing the Hillary suspension bridge, you take difficult ascent to the village of Namche Bazaar. On the trails to Namche, you can experience a wonderful glimpse of Everest, Lhotse, AmaDablam, Thamserku, Nuptse, Cho Oyu and more. Overnight at Namche Bazaar.

The next day at Namche, you will have a break day to rest and acclimatization. The day at Namche starts with a delightful breakfast with great mountain views. During the daytime, you can make a short trip to one of the highest hotels in the world located at Syanboche. Everest View Hotel is a Guinness World Record Holder of 2004 for the highest hotel in the world. Here, you can enjoy local or international cuisines while watching magnificent views of great Himalayas. Besides that, you can even make a short visit to Khumjung village, which is famous for Khumjung School and Monastery. The monastery at Khumjung claims to have the scalp of Yeti- an ape-like creature. The day at Gokyo starts early at dawn with hiking towards Gokyo Ri. It is one of the best viewpoints in Nepal to have marvelous sunrise and sunsets with great Himalaya’s views. Reaching the summit of Gokyo Ri which is embellished with colorful prayer flags which is enough to fill your heart with peace and emotions. From here, you can see the golden beam of light coming from the sun spreading all over the Himalayas and turning them into a pinkish color. In addition, you can have breathing taking views of Mt.Everest, Lhotse, Makalu, and Cho Oyu, which are 4 out of 10th World’s Highest Mountain. Gokyo Ri offers a wonderful aerial outlook of Gokyo Lake and Ngozumpa glacier, the largest Himalaya glacier. Overnight at Gokyo.

Altitude: Cho La Pass (5,420m), Dzongla (4,843m)

Duration: 6 hours

Today is the toughest and most difficult part of the entire trek. This day you will climb over one of the Everest High Pass i.e Cho La Pass. The trails start with a steep walking over the rocky and snowy tracks, which is very challenging as it, is very slippery and tiring to climb. While climbing, you need to be careful of a crevasse and finally, beautiful prayers flags are ready to welcome at the summit of Cho La Pass. From Cho La Pass peak, the views of AmaDablam, Baruntse, Lobuche peak looks extraordinary. Then, you step down carefully over steep pathway bringing you to the small settlement of Dzongla. Altitude: Kala Patthar (5,545m), Pheriche (4,250m)

Duration: 7 hours

Today's target is to hike Kala Patthar, one of the best destinations of EBC Trek. KalaPatthar is a large black rocky mountain that provides you the best sunrise views with 360-degree views of entire Himalayas. From EBC, you cannot see Mt.Everest from Kala Patthar, you can have a close outlook at World’s Highest Peak. Kala Patthar is also a landing destination for Everest Base Camp Helicopter Tour. From Kala Patthar, you descend towards GorakShep and then Pheriche. Overnight at Pheriche.
